I agree though, buying new at retail is crazy. There are so many good Dh bikes out there that there is no fyckin way you can justify spending $1100 more on a demo II then an arum. Does the demo ride better? No. Differently? Sure. They're both top notch DH bikes.

I think the reason everybody is recommending buying used is because with just a small amount of looking, you can find bikes like mine (or my buddies) for way less that are arguably as good. He just bought a 2008 Canfield Jedi in perfect condition with a 40/CCDB/xt/xtr level components for 1800. I just bought a 2009 v10 with kashima 40/rc4/full saint build for 2250. Both were in ready to ride condition, no tweaking/replacing parts necessary.

DH bikes are silly expensive, and paying retail on the high end seems crazy to me. Companies want to give their bikes away to the fast guys, and then make you pay double to recoup the costs. Just buy your bike from the fast guys when they're done with it after a year of use.

Companies want to give their bikes away to the fast guys, and then make you pay double to recoup the costs. Just buy your bike from the fast guys when they're done with it after a year of use.
its not so much that, but that production quantities are way low (compared to road, and even compared to XC stuff). Low volume = high per unit cost.
